.NET Developer - 35,000 - 40,000 - Newcastle Upon Tyne (WFH 4 days a week)

We are recruiting for an exciting opportunity with a leading software company that has been providing innovative solutions to the public sector for nearly 30 years. As the company embarks on a complete rebuild of its product suite, we're looking for a talented Software Developer to join the team driving this transformation.

As a .NET Developer, you'll be integral to developing a next-generation web application, designed to replace an existing suite of software used by public sector clients. Working with the latest .NET framework and proprietary technology, you'll help shape the future of essential services like Planning, Building Control, and Highways.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with the development team to create an enhanced user experience by integrating insights from the current system with innovative solutions.
  • Work closely with clients to understand their needs, streamline workflows, and provide expert support.
  • Take ownership of development tasks, ensuring the delivery of robust, maintainable, and scalable code while managing tasks independently when needed.
  • Participate in R&D efforts to continually improve the core technology stack.

Skills & Experience You'll Need:

  • Proven experience in commercial software development with expertise in C# and .NET technologies.
  • Degree in Computer Science or a related field (or equivalent experience).
  • Strong object-oriented programming skills and a creative problem-solving mindset.
  • Familiarity with web technologies, databases, and ORMs.
  • Experience with large-scale, complex systems and proficiency in managing interconnected data schemas is a plus.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, to interact effectively with clients and team members.

Why Join Them? You'll be part of a forward-thinking, collaborative team that actively explores and utilises the latest Microsoft technologies. As a Microsoft Gold Partner, the company values innovation and encourages developers to stay at the forefront of technological advancements. Supported by an experienced team, you'll have the chance to work on impactful projects, contribute to R&D initiatives, and engage directly with clients.

Benefits Include:

  • A supportive team led by an experienced Lead Developer.
  • Opportunities for professional development and career growth.
  • Competitive salary and comprehensive benefits package, including private healthcare.
  • Flexibility to work from home up to four days a week.
  • A 37.5-hour work week with core hours from 10 am to 4 pm, Monday through Friday.
